
Signed Limited First Edition of 'The Map and the Territory' by Alan Greenspan
This is a leather-bound, signed first edition of 'The Map and the Territory' by Alan Greenspan, published by The Easton Press as part of their 'Signed First Edition' collection. The image shows the signature page, which features the distinctive Easton Press logo at the top—a circular seal containing an image of an open book and the words 'EASTON PRESS' and 'SIGNED FIRST EDITION.' The page is printed on high-quality, acid-neutral archival paper, indicated by its smooth finish and cream color. The text confirms this is a leather-bound first edition personally signed by the author. A bold, authentic signature in blue ink by Alan Greenspan is centered on the page. Below the signature, the book is specifically identified as Number 273 of a limited run of 650 copies, which significantly enhances its rarity and value to collectors. Typical of Easton Press craftsmanship, the page is framed by a delicate double-line black border. The condition appears to be pristine with no visible foxing, tearing, or ink smudging, suggesting the book has been kept in a climate-controlled environment. Such editions are known for premium features including 22kt gold accents on the spine, gilded page edges, and a sewn-in silk ribbon marker, representing high-tier quality in modern bookbinding.
